ORDER

[Order of the Court was made by M.M.SUNDRESH, J.] This Habeas Corpus Petition has been filed by the father of the detenue for production of his son namely Vijay, S/o Rajendran aged 25 years from the illegal custody of the respondents 3 to 6 and produce before this Court and set him at liberty. 2.When the matter is taken up for hearing, the learned Additional Public Prosecutor submitted that the detenu has eloped with the third respondent, who has already been married and in this regard, a case in Cr.No.524 of 2018 has been registered. https://hcservices.ecourts.gov.in/hcservices/

3. In view of the same, we are not inclined to proceed further Accordingly, this Habeas Corpus petition is dismissed. However, the second respondent shall continue the investigation and take steps to secure the detenu.
